Summary

  • Dr. Mustafa Hammad obtained his undergraduate degree in Neuroscience from The University of Pittsburgh, Pennsylvania graduating with Summa Cum Laude (highest honor). He continued to get his Osteopathic Medical degree (D.O.) from Lake Erie College of Osteopathic Medicine, Pennsylvania and his Medical Degree (M.D.) from University Health Sciences Antigua. Dr. Hammad moved to Stony Brook, New York where he did his combined residency training at the State University of New York (SUNY) in Internal Medicine and Neurology in 2004. Shortly after, he moved to Atlanta, Georgia where he did his fellowship training at Emory University in Clinical Neurophysiology/Neuromuscular Disorders and Sleep Medicine. He then moved to Panama City, Florida working with a private group and local hospitals as an attending neurologist, sleep and interventional pain specialist. He then established The NeuroMedical Institute in 2007 and The NeuroMedical Research Center in 2012. Dr. Hammad went on to establish Allmed Medical Center in Ramallah, Palestine in 2014 and two Allmed Medical Centers in North. In 2023, established services in Dubai UAE. .
